
AHL Quick Hits
February 6, 2009 - American Hockey League (AHL) News Release
In Wednesday's action, Joey Crabb tallied a hat trick and four points as Chicago upended Peoria, 5-1... Ryan Vesce extended his scoring streak to 15 games with three points (1-2-3) as Worcester rallied past Portland, 5-3... Corey Crawford made 31 saves to lead Rockford over Rochester, 2-1... Six different Monarchs netted goals to help Manchester double up Hartford, 6-3... Syracuse rallied for two third-period goals to take a 2-1 win at Hamilton.

LOOKING AHEAD:
The top two teams in the West Division collide at the Bradley Center on Friday when Milwaukee (31-12-2-2, 66 points) hosts Rockford (27-19-0-4)... The Admirals enter on a three-game winning streak but will face an IceHogs team that has won the first four games of a seven-game road swing... 2009 AHL All-Stars Cal O'Reilly (3-2-5), Cody Franson (2-3-5) and Mike Santorelli (2-3-5) all have five points for the Admirals against Rockford this season... Milwaukee goaltender Drew MacIntyre leads the league in victories (23-9-1, 2.48, .916)... Adam Pineault is riding a three-game scoring streak (1-4-5) for the IceHogs, and Pascal Pelletier has a goal in three of his last four games... Goaltenders Corey Crawford and Antti Niemi each have two victories in Rockford's current winning streak.
An inter-conference clash of division leaders pits Manitoba at Providence on Friday at the Dunkin' Donuts Center... The Moose are kicking off a 10-game road stretch with their first tilt against the Bruins since ousting the B's from the 2003 Calder Cup Playoffs... Ex-Bruin Jason Krog paces the Moose with 50 points (17-33-50) and is closing in on his fourth 20-goal season in the AHL... Defenseman Shaun Heshka has five assists over his last three games for Manitoba... The Moose have matched a franchise record with an eight-game road winning streak, but Providence is 17-8-0-0 at home this season... Bruins rookie Mikko Lehtonen shows three goals in his last two games... The Bruins' fifth-ranked power play (19.3 percent) will go up against Manitoba's second-ranked penalty kill (86.7 percent)... The Moose and Bruins enter the weekend holding one-point leads atop their respective divisions.
Longtime rivals Hershey and Philadelphia square off for the 151st time in the regular season on Friday at the Wachovia Spectrum... The Bears are 5-1-0-2 against the Phantoms this year and hold a 16-1-2-3 mark in Philadelphia since the start of the 2005-06 season... Chris Bourque has a point in seven straight games (4-4-8) and 16 of his last 17 (5-13-18) for the Bears... Hershey's Keith Aucoin (17-43-60) and Alexandre Giroux (36-21-57) rank first and second in the league in scoring; Giroux has 10 points (6-4-10) in eight games against the Phantoms this season... Philadelphia sits four points out of the East Division's final playoff spot... Danny Syvret leads all league defensemen with 42 points (6-36-42) for the Phantoms... Jared Ross paces the Phantoms with 19 goals, and his 42 points are tied with Syvret for the team lead... Rookie Patrick Maroon shows four points (1-2-3) in his last three games.

ALUMNI WATCH:
On Thursday, Jakub Petruzalek notched an assist in his NHL debut, helping Carolina to a 4-3 shootout win at San Jose... Rookie Ryan Jones, who has 22 points in 25 AHL games with Milwaukee, netted a goal in Nashville's 4-2 win over Anaheim... On Wednesday, 2004-05 AHL All-Rookie forward Thomas Vanek recorded a natural hat trick to lead Buffalo past Toronto, 5-0... Joel Perrault scored for a second consecutive game, but Phoenix fell to Detroit, 5-4.
--------------------------------------------------------------------------------
BY THE NUMBERS:
7 -- Shorthanded goals scored at home by Hamilton this season, most in the league... The Bulldogs on Friday host Binghamton, which is one of just three teams yet to allow a shorthanded goal on the road.
